Getting There and Transportation
Starting early at around 8:00 am, you’ll be picked up from your hotel or accommodation in Noosa or the Sunshine Coast region. The ride to Australia Zoo is in a comfortable, air-conditioned vehicle operated by Croc Tours, a locally owned company known for small-group adventures. This part of the experience is often overlooked but can make a big difference—you avoid the stress of driving and parking, and the guides share insights about the region along the way.
Travel times are optimized for comfort and efficiency, usually with pickups starting as early as 7:40 am. The return journey is scheduled for around 4:00 pm, giving you plenty of time to enjoy your visit without feeling rushed. Since the tours are capped at 50 travelers, you’ll find a friendly, intimate atmosphere that makes asking questions and chatting with guides easy.
Inside the Zoo: What to Expect
Once inside, the zoo opens up as a vibrant hub of Australian wildlife and exotic animals. Your ticket includes at least 6 hours of exploring—long enough to see the main exhibits and catch some of the scheduled shows. The zoo is known for its live wildlife demonstrations, notably the Wildlife Warriors show in the Crocoseum at 1:15 pm, which is both entertaining and educational, especially if you’re interested in Steve Irwin’s legacy.
You’ll also have the chance to watch Koalas LIVE at 1:30 pm, an opportunity for close-up encounters with one of Australia’s most adorable symbols. The zoo’s diverse collection includes Tasmanian Devils, Echidnas, Cassowaries, Kangaroos, Wombats, and Crocodiles, along with exotic animals like Tigers, Giraffes, Rhinos, and Meerkats. The variety ensures that there’s something for every animal lover.
Highlights and Unique Experiences
We loved the way the shows are positioned throughout the day, allowing visitors to plan their visit around them. The Crocoseum, with its purpose-built design, offers a spectacular view of the crocodile shows and wildlife encounters, making it a highlight. Guides are often enthusiastic and knowledgeable, adding context and fun facts that deepen your appreciation for each animal.
A special feature is the chance to peek into the Wildlife Hospital, one of the largest and busiest in the world. It’s an inspiring look at conservation efforts and the behind-the-scenes work that keeps the zoo’s animals healthy.
